lilestyle Choices That Damage Your Hearing

You can make some lifestyle changes to protect your ears, even if you still have your hearing or if you have a mild hearing loss. Take a look at the following risk factors, and promptly change them to keep your hearing intact.

  • Loud music: Loud music can speed up hearing loss. If you are already regularly listening to loud music, you will end up listening to music so loud that no one else can stand it. This is particularly harmful if you listen to it through headphones. If you must use headphones, keep the volume at a reasonable level.
  • Q-tips: People use q-tips on a daily basis to clean their ear wax. However, q-tips only push the wax further back into the ear and create a risk of impaction. Aggressive cleaning using q-tips can cause damage to the eardrum.
  • Wax buildup: This is another issue. Although most people’s ears are self-cleaning, there are exceptions to this rule. If your ears produce too much wax, go to a doctor to get your ears flushed.
